Certain Large Vertical Shaft Engines Between 225cc and 999cc, and Parts Thereof, From the People's Republic of China: Notice of Correction to the Amended Final Antidumping Duty Determination and Antidumping Duty Order
AGENCY:
Enforcement and Compliance, International Trade Administration, Department of Commerce.
SUMMARY:
The U.S. Department of Commerce (Commerce) is issuing a correction to a previously published Federal Register notice pertaining to the amended final antidumping duty determination and antidumping duty order on certain large vertical shaft engines between 225cc and 999cc, and parts thereof (large vertical shaft engines) from the People's Republic of China (China).

We are hereby correcting the Amended Final and Order to reflect the correct date of expiration of the provisional measures period of February 15, 2021. Commerce intends to instruct CBP to terminate the suspension of liquidation and to liquidate, without regard to antidumping duties, unliquidated entries of large vertical shaft engines from China entered, or withdrawn from warehouse, for consumption after February 15, 2021, the final day on which the provisional measures were in effect, until and through the day preceding the date of publication of the International Trade Commission's final affirmative injury determination in the Federal Register .
This notice serves as a correction and is published in accordance with section 777(i) of the Tariff Act of 1930, as amended.
